Matlab compiler sdk MATLAB Compiler SDK. NET applications, start by authoring your MATLAB code using the MATLAB desktop. First, it creates a code archive (. 0. Para proporcionar acceso basado en navegador a apps web de MATLAB, puede alojarlas empleando la versión de desarrollo de MATLAB Web App Server incluida con MATLAB Compiler. After you generate a Python ® package using MATLAB ® Compiler SDK™, you must install MATLAB Runtime and the package on the target machine. Building a New Assembly. 本文章主要介绍在有求解器的算法文件中如何将matlab文件打包成SDK部署到服务 M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. so, . NET framework,用于创建与 Excel 集成的 . You can run the MATLAB ® Compiler SDK™ compiler from the MATLAB command prompt or the system prompt. NET assemblies, Java ® classes, Python ® packages, and Docker ® container-based microservices from With MATLAB Compiler SDK™, integrating compiled MATLAB functions into a Java application involves using a combination of APIs that initialize MATLAB Runtime, load the compiled MATLAB functions into MATLAB Runtime, and manage the data that passes between Java and MATLAB. 3 C/C++ 对 MATLAB Compiler 的支持: MATLAB Compiler: Excel add-in for desktop; MATLAB Compiler SDK: C/C++; MATLAB Compiler SDK: COM; 不支持MATLAB Compiler SDK: . For a list of supported 在开发一个项目时需要使用java调用matlab算法执行一些计算逻辑,常规思路是将matlab文件打包成一个jar包,java项目引用这个jar包进行调用,但是实际的算法中会引入一些求解器导致jar包代码中无法调用这些求解器,导致计算失败. Supported platforms: Windows ®, Linux ®, Mac This example shows how use MATLAB ® Compiler SDK™ to package a MATLAB function into a deployable archive and create a sample application to call the function. dll) Java® classes (. The two functions have different names and present different interfaces. NET components. NET、Java等。 4. 3(R2016b)版本编译应用程序,未安装MATLAB的用户必须安装MATLAB运行时的9. MATLAB Compiler SDK includes a development Package Code for Deployment with MATLAB Compiler SDK. To provide browser-based MATLAB Compiler SDK™ enables you to build deployable archives in a target language that include MATLAB functions. MATLAB Compiler SDK は MATLAB Compiler の機能を拡張して、MATLAB プログラムからの C/C++ 共有ライブラリ、Microsoft . 1, for R2016a, is intended to work with MATLAB 9. MATLAB Runtime市特定版本。您必须使用与创建它的MATLAB MATLAB Compiler SDK版本关联的MATLAB Runtime版本运行应用程序。例如,如果您使用MATLAB CompilerTM的6. NET assemblies (. MATLAB Compiler SDK MATLAB runtime library 를 이용해 C/C++/. NET applications require MATLAB Runtime during execution. MATLAB Compiler SDK uses a lingering license. This example shows how to deploy a microservice using Microsoft Azure. To provide browser-based 四、MATLAB COMPILER SDK的使用. jar) Python® packages; Matlab Compiler SDK 使用步骤及常见问题总结(全),灰信网,软件开发博客聚合,程序员专属的优秀博客文章阅读平台。 Run Microservice Created Using MATLAB Compiler SDK on Microsoft Azure. This capability allows applications compiled with different versions of MATLAB Runtime to execute side by side on the same machine. NET、Python等多种格式的库,这些库可以被集成到Web应用中。 1、安装MATLAB Compiler SDK. With MATLAB Compiler, you can This example shows how use MATLAB® Compiler SDK™ to package a MATLAB function into a deployable archive and create a sample application to call the function. NET, C/C++) that can be integrated with other programming languages. Each of these generated functions performs the same action (calls your MATLAB file mbuild is called implicitly by mcc in order to produce C or C++ mwArray shared libraries. 0, which is also R2016a. To integrate MATLAB ® code into . Older releases of MATLAB Runtime were shipped with MATLAB Compiler. NET アセンブリ、Java クラス、および Python パッケージのビルドを可能にします。これらのコンポーネ About MATLAB Runtime See an overview of MATLAB Runtime. MATLAB Compiler SDK lets you build software components from MATLAB programs for various platforms and applications. dll, . Learn more about 异常 MATLAB Compiler SDK Name of the MATLAB Runtime image, specified as a character vector or a string scalar. This means that when the MATLAB Compiler SDK license is checked out, a timer is started. For information on deploying support packages, see Manage Support Packages. If you have both 4. This example shows how to create a microservice Docker® image from a predictive maintenance cooling fan algorithm. 文章浏览阅读853次,点赞17次,收藏20次。MATLAB Compiler SDK包括MATLAB Compiler、MATLAB Builder JA和MATLAB Runtime。这些工具使得将MATLAB应用程序分发给没有MATLAB许可证的用户成为可能。_matlab compiler sdk Install Multiple MATLAB Runtime Versions on Single Machine. For more information, see About MATLAB Runtime. 在安装MATLAB Compiler之前,请确保您的MATLAB版本是支持的。 Compiler可能不兼容较旧的MATLAB版本。 M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. MATLAB Compiler SDK Licensing Use MATLAB Compiler SDK Licenses for Development. To provide browser-based MATLAB Compiler SDK. For more information on how application deployment works, see Steps for Deployment with MATLAB M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. NET 程序集和可部署的存档 支持的编译器,用于创建 COM 组件、C 和 C++ 共享库 Java JDK,用于创建 Java 包 以下产品需要硬件设置来配置第三方工具: C2000 Microcontroller Blockset MATLAB Compiler SDK extends the functionality of MATLAB Compiler to let you build C/C++ shared libraries, Microsoft ®. If you do not want multiple MATLAB Runtime versions on the target machine, MATLAB ® Compiler™ enables you to share MATLAB programs as standalone applications and web apps. It's important to note that MATLAB Compiler SDK necessitates MATLAB Compiler and generates libraries (Python, Java, . In this approach, MATLAB Compiler SDK generates three essential components. MATLAB Compiler SDK可以将MATLAB代码打包为Java、. You package a MATLAB function into a deployable code archive, and then create a Docker MATLAB ® Compiler™ enables you to share MATLAB programs as standalone applications and web apps. NET 程序集、Java 类、Python 包和 Docker 微服务,以便与各种应用程序集成和部署。您可以使用 MATLAB Runtime 免费分发编译后的应用程序,并享受加密、免版 MATLAB®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® . You can call it explicitly in order to link additional C or C++ code with those shared libraries. 0, for R2015b, is intended to work with MATLAB 8. You can use the compiler. To provide browser-based For each MATLAB file specified on the MATLAB Compiler SDK command line, the product generates two functions, the mlx function and the mlf function. Second, it crafts corresponding C# wrapper files that establish a mapping between MATLAB and C# input and output data types, and allow MATLAB functions to be called as . Java packages and applications provide portable and scalable solutions for applications in MATLAB Compiler SDK是一个单独的产品,它不包含在MATLAB的安装中。您需要单独购买并安装MATLAB Compiler SDK。 MATLAB Compiler SDK是一种工具包,用于创建独立的、部署的应用程序和Web应用程序,这些应用程序使用MATLAB算法和应用程序。 M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. 确保你已经安装了MATLAB Compiler SDK。你可以在MATLAB安装目录下的“addons”文件夹中找到它。如果没有 About MATLAB Runtime See an overview of MATLAB Runtime. MATLAB Compiler是MathWorks公司提供的一个工具,它可以将MATLAB程序编译成可独立运行的执行文件。以下是安装MATLAB Compiler的详细步骤: 第一步:确认MATLAB版本. You can build these artifacts at the MATLAB command line using any of the compiler. NET/JAVA 등과 같이 익숙한 환경에서 MATLAB 기능을 사용하실 수 있습니다. Create Microservice Docker Image. 1版本。使用mcrversion返回MATLAB运行时的版本号。 MATLAB Compiler SDK. lib,. With MATLAB Compiler, you can create standalone applications, web apps, Microsoft ® Excel ® Add-ins, and MapReduce or Spark™ big data applications. 首先,需要将MATLAB函数编译为组件。 Steps for Deployment with MATLAB Compiler. Install and Import MATLAB Compiler SDK Python Packages. You create applications in MATLAB, package them using the Production Server Compiler app or the compiler. 0 of Microsoft . Each of these generated functions performs the same action (calls your MATLAB file function). 활용 가이드 MATLAB Compiler MATLAB runtime library 를 이용해 exe 형태로 실행파일을 만드실 수 있습니다. You do not need to explicitly manage the life-cycle of the MATLAB Runtime instance and library of MATLAB functions in the archive since the C++ API provides a fail-safe way to terminate them. Download MATLAB Runtime Installer. NET assemblies, Java ® classes, Python ® packages, and Docker ® container-based microservices from MATLAB ® Compiler™ enables you to share MATLAB programs as standalone applications and web apps. Ces composants peuvent s'intégrer à des applications personnalisées et être déployés sur des PC, sur le web ou sur MATLAB Runtime 9. Set MATLAB Runtime Path for Deployment Define paths for machines where you want to run applications generated with MATLAB Compiler™ or MATLAB Compiler SDK™. NET Framework version 4. NET assemblies, Java ® classes, Python ® packages, M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. About MATLAB Runtime See an overview of MATLAB Runtime. Diese Komponenten können in benutzerdefinierte Anwendungen integriert und anschließend für Desktop-, Web- und M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. NET Framework (2x-3. 6). MinGW 6. You can create C/C++ libraries, . If you are building a new assembly you need . MATLAB Compiler SDK允许你将MATLAB函数打包成可重用的组件,这些组件可以在不同的编程环境中使用,如. 1 创建组件. MATLAB ® Compiler™ enables you to share MATLAB programs as standalone applications and web apps. Los programas de MATLAB se pueden M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. Download and Install MATLAB Runtime Install, configure, and uninstall MATLAB Runtime. MATLAB Compiler SDK 를 구동하기 위해 필요합니다. ctf file), which encapsulates the MATLAB functions to be deployed. For more information regarding "Generate Python Package and Build Python Application", kindly refer to the following MATLAB documentation: Install and Import MATLAB Compiler SDK Python Packages. 0 or above (such as 4. build family of functions, or specify additional compile time options using mcc. NET assemblies, Java ® classes, Python ® packages, You can use MATLAB® Compiler™ and MATLAB Compiler SDK™ to package MATLAB files into deployable components that do not require MATLAB to run. NET(需要 Microsoft I try to install LIBSVM on a Windows 10 PC. x), you should be able to build the assembly. If you have only an older version of MATLAB Compiler SDK™ enables you to build deployable archives in a target language that include MATLAB functions. build. NET Development Environment. When that timer reaches 30 MATLAB Compiler SDK supports version 4. This means it's possible to develop on any one of these platforms and publish to any of the other two. Data copy operations are minimized. 在matlab中安装sdk(软件开发工具包)可以帮助我们更方便地进行应用程序开发。以下是安装matlab sdk的详细步骤。 准备工作. For details, see Download and Install MATLAB MATLAB Compiler SDK 可以将 MATLAB 函数转换为 C/C++ 共享库、. createDockerImage (MATLAB Compiler SDK) function to create a custom MATLAB Runtime image that can run multiple applications. MATLAB Compiler SDK™ enables you to build deployable archives in a target language that include MATLAB functions. MATLAB Production Server™ lets you run MATLAB functions on a server and access them via client applications. Everytime I try to run the make file I get the following error: No supported SDK or compiler was found on this computer. Deploy Industrial Cooling Fan Anomaly Detection Algorithm as Microservice. dylib) Microsoft® . NET assemblies developed using MATLAB Compiler SDK and integrated with . NET assemblies, and Java ® classes from MATLAB programs. Import the package in your Python application to call the compiled MATLAB functions. productionServerArchive function in MATLAB Compiler SDK™, and deploy them to the MATLAB Production Server. You can use MATLAB ® Compiler™ and MATLAB Compiler SDK™ to package MATLAB files into deployable components that do not require MATLAB to run. Download the MATLAB Runtime installer M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. 5 or 4. MATLAB Compiler SDK extends the functionality of MATLAB Compiler to let you build the following software components from MATLAB programs: C/C++ shared libraries (. Product: MATLAB Compiler: Simulink Compiler: M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. NET applications with packaged MATLAB ® code can be developed and published across Windows ®, Linux ®, and macOS platforms. End users can run your applications royalty-free using MATLAB Runtime. NET assemblies, Java classes, MATLAB Compiler SDK是MATLAB的一个附加组件,用于创建独立的、部署的应用程序和Web应用程序。本文介绍了如何通过命令行和官网下载检查MATLAB是否安装 MATLAB® Compiler SDK™ provides two ways to deploy MATLAB functions within C++. MATLAB Compiler SDK étend les fonctionnalités de MATLAB Compiler pour vous permettre de créer des bibliothèques partagées C/C++, des assemblages Microsoft . 二、利用MATLAB Compiler SDK创建Web应用. MATLAB Runtime 9. Then, utilize MATLAB Compiler SDK™ to generate . NET methods. NET Target Requirements System and Product Requirements System Dependencies. NET SDK M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. NET assemblies, Java ® classes, Python ® packages, and Docker ® container-based microservices from MATLAB programs. With MATLAB Compiler you can also package and deploy MATLAB programs as MapReduce and Spark™ big data applications and as Microsoft ® Excel ® Add-ins. You can: In this approach, MATLAB®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® . M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. For each MATLAB file specified on the MATLAB Compiler SDK command line, the product generates two functions, the mlx function and the mlf function. To provide browser-based . . MATLAB Compiler SDK extends the functionality of MATLAB Compiler to let you build C/C++ shared libraries, Microsoft ®. Finally, complete the integration process in your preferred C# development environment, including a text editor along with the . If no platform is listed, the option is available on both UNIX ® and Windows ®. NET, des classes Java, ainsi que des packages Python à partir de programmes MATLAB. Some of the options (-f, -g, and -v) are available on the mcc command line and are passed along to mbuild. 6, which is also R2015b. Das MATLAB Compiler SDK erweitert die Funktionalität des MATLAB Compilers und ermöglicht die Erstellung von gemeinsamen C/C++ Bibliotheken, Microsoft . The microservice image created by MATLAB ® Compiler SDK™ provides an HTTP/HTTPS endpoint to access MATLAB code. Each deployment option has a set of C++ APIs that enable deployment. MATLAB Compiler SDK 要求安装以下程序: . Online versions of MATLAB Runtime are only available for releases after R2012a. matlab如何安装sdk. For more information . runtime. MCRInstaller supports the installation of multiple versions of MATLAB Runtime on a target machine. x and an older version of . NET Assemblies, Java-Klassen und Python-Paketen aus MATLAB-Programmen. MATLAB Compiler SDK includes a development Download and Install MATLAB Runtime. Supported platforms: Linux ®, Windows ®, macOS This example shows how to create a microservice Docker ® image. These components can be integrated with custom applications and then deployed to desktop, web, and enterprise systems. The runtime instance can run either in-process or out-of-process with respect to the C++ application, and deployed MATLAB functions can be Set Up . Supported Platforms: Windows ®, Linux ®, macOS MATLAB ® Runtime contains the libraries needed to run compiled MATLAB applications on a target system without a licensed copy of MATLAB. 在开始安装之前,请确保你已经安装了matlab。同时,根据需要安装的sdk版本,确认你的matlab版本是否兼容。 下载sdk M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. MATLAB Compiler SDK includes a development R2023a安装compiler SDK,显示遇到了一个错误,无法安装. To provide browser-based MATLAB ® Compiler SDK™ extends the functionality of MATLAB Compiler™ to let you build C/C++ shared libraries, Microsoft ®. NET Framework. vhnwrzgsivcbnchttvjqrbqeabmyeyjcdayupqsvnjaggifpgizrmalxeghtabyiqdgggqadrehiwwkhlwt